// Heads up, plugin authors: Bramblewick is retiring plain cron.
// All scheduled tasks now run through the Loomline workflow engine,
// so your plugin's jobs get retries, backoff, and dedup for free.
// You no longer need your own timers — just register a workflow
// and let the scheduler handle drift. One catch: the engine
// enforces limits so one noisy plugin can't starve the rest.
// Those limits are defined in the constants below.

tuning table, yaguf-bawef:
RATE_LIMITS = {
    "ralwyn": 5,
    "druath": 1,
}

## Env vars: log sampling for chatterd

chatterd is, well, chatty — at full volume it drowns the Lumenstack ingest tier. LOG_SAMPLE_RATE defaults to 0.05 in prod; bump it temporarily when debugging, then put it back. Sampled logs still ship to the Hollowpine aggregator, which requires per-service auth. Its ingest credential is set on the line below.

vault entry, fadup-tagag: RELAY_SECRET8=2fd92179

### Ledgerlight Audit-Log Viewer — Retention & Access

Quick note for the security review: Ledgerlight never mutates the underlying log — the viewer is strictly read-only against the Coldvault append store, and every page fetch is itself audited (yes, we log the log-readers). Queries are scoped by role, and exports above a size threshold require a second approver from the Harrowfield compliance group. Rate limits keep a curious admin from scraping the whole archive. For reference, here are the enforcement constants we ship with.

tuning constants:
RATE_LIMITS = {
    "istox": 465,
    "wendor": 846,
    "novvan": 466,
    "julok": 655,
    "sorax": 651,
    "belath": 752,
    "druax": 1007,
}

Night-shift staff: Floor 4 of the Tellhaven Building opens this week. After 21:00, access is via the rear stairwell only; the lifts are locked out overnight during the settling period. Complete a walk-through of the new floor once per shift and log it. The stairwell keypad accepts the code below.

badge for yahop-fawep: bdg-XBKXI-68071